To reach Koh Chang, everyone must take a ferry. The ferry can accommodate both passengers and vehicles. The cost for two passengers and one vehicle is 280 baht.

3. Kai Bae Viewpoint: This is considered the signature spot of Koh Chang. If you haven't been here, you haven't truly experienced the island.
4. Ao Bai Lan: The beach is interspersed with small rocky areas, making it a perfect spot for relaxation. Listen to the soothing sound of waves crashing against the shore and admire the stunning seascape. The lack of crowds makes it ideal for photography.
5. Bang Baa Fishing Village has attracted tourists from both Thailand and abroad due to its diverse natural resources. There are shops, restaurants, souvenirs, and if you want to take a day trip to various islands, this is the place to be.
